An aeroplane-sized asteroid is approaching Earth on Thursday, September 15, 2022. The asteroid, called 2020 PT4, has a diameter of 37 metres. It will make its closest approach to Earth at a distance of 71,90,000 kilometres on Thursday, according to NASA's Jet Propulsion Laboratory. Asteroid 2020 PT4 is moving at a velocity of 10.85 kilometres per second, according to NASA's Center for Near Earth Object Studies (CNEOS). Due to the distance at which the asteroid will make its closest approach to Earth, and its size, it has been classified a 'Potentially Hazardous Asteroid'.

All About Asteroid 2020 PT4

The asteroid has an orbital period of 734 days or two years, which means it takes 734 days to orbit its host star. 

It is an Apollo-class asteroid, a term used for an object whose orbit crosses that of Earth. The last time asteroid 2020 PT4 made a close approach to Earth was on September 8, 2020. The asteroid will make its next approach to Earth on September 28, 2024.

Other asteroids which will make a close approach to Earth in September 2022 include 2022 QD1, 2005 RX3, and 2022 QB37. 

Asteroid 2022 QD1 is an aeroplane-sized asteroid that will make a close approach to Earth on September 16. 

As many as two asteroids will be making a close approach to Earth on September 18. These are 2005 RX3, a building-sized asteroid, and 2022 QB37, an aeroplane-sized asteroid.

An asteroid is said to make a close approach to Earth when it comes near our planet within 7.5 million kilometres, or 19.5 times the distance to the Moon. Asteroids larger than 150 metres and approaching Earth within this distance are termed potentially hazardous objects.
